These are holders for badminton string reels.
As the surfaces are slightly beveled, the reels roll in almost by themselves and do not roll out by themselves.
I have made 4 types:
- Yonex ( slots are 26,5 mm wide)
- with easy way to add supports
- without support possibility
- Ashaway (the slots are 37 mm wide)
- with easy way to add supports
- without support possibility
Also there are files for Yonex (Li-Ning and Victor are the same dimensions) reels from 1 tray up to 8 and for Ashaway from 1 to 6 trays.
Why with or without supports?
I printed 5 holders without support and any problems, but I noticed that the print got worse the higher it went. The walls are very thin and tend to vibrate easily. The 6th holder was a mess... I don't really know what happened. So I added the possibility to easy add some supports. With that supports the print was much better at the top part.
